Home My Page Projects Code Snippets Project Openings diderot
Summary Activity Tracker Tasks SCM

SCM Repository

[diderot] Diff of /branches/charisee/src/compiler/tree-il/lowOp-to-treeOp.sml
ViewVC logotype

Diff of /branches/charisee/src/compiler/tree-il/lowOp-to-treeOp.sml

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 2844, Tue Dec 9 18:05:29 2014 UTC revision 2845, Fri Dec 12 06:46:23 2014 UTC
# Line 222  Line 222 
222          | SrcOp.Min =>    DstOp.Min          | SrcOp.Min =>    DstOp.Min
223          | SrcOp.Clamp ty =>    DstOp.Clamp ty          | SrcOp.Clamp ty =>    DstOp.Clamp ty
224          | SrcOp.Lerp ty =>    DstOp.Lerp  ty          | SrcOp.Lerp ty =>    DstOp.Lerp  ty
225            | SrcOp.Sqrt=>      DstOp.Sqrt
226          | SrcOp.Zero ty =>    DstOp.Zero  ty          | SrcOp.Zero ty =>    DstOp.Zero  ty
227          | SrcOp.PrincipleEvec ty =>    DstOp.PrincipleEvec ty          | SrcOp.PrincipleEvec ty =>    DstOp.PrincipleEvec ty
228          | SrcOp.EigenVals2x2 =>    DstOp.EigenVals2x2          | SrcOp.EigenVals2x2 =>    DstOp.EigenVals2x2
# Line 247  Line 248 
248          | SrcOp.subSca=>DstOp.subSca          | SrcOp.subSca=>DstOp.subSca
249          | SrcOp.prodSca=>DstOp.prodSca          | SrcOp.prodSca=>DstOp.prodSca
250          | SrcOp.divSca=>DstOp.divSca          | SrcOp.divSca=>DstOp.divSca
         | SrcOp.Sqrt =>DstOp.Sqrt  
251          (*| SrcOp.Norm ty =>  (DstOp.Norm ty)*)          (*| SrcOp.Norm ty =>  (DstOp.Norm ty)*)
252          | SrcOp.Normalize d =>(DstOp.Normalize d)          | SrcOp.Normalize d =>(DstOp.Normalize d)
253          | SrcOp.imgAddr(v,indexAt, dim)=>DstOp.imgAddr(v, indexAt, dim)          | SrcOp.imgAddr(v,indexAt, dim)=>DstOp.imgAddr(v, indexAt, dim)
254          | SrcOp.baseAddr V => DstOp.baseAddr V          | SrcOp.baseAddr V => DstOp.baseAddr V
255          (*EigenVecs,mkDynamic, Append,Prepend, Concat,Length,ImageAddress,LoadVoxel,Inputs, and Pritns*)          (*EigenVecs,mkDynamic, Append,Prepend, Concat,Length,ImageAddress,LoadVoxel,Inputs, and Pritns*)
256            (*| SrcOp.Input e=>*)
257            | SrcOp.InputWithDefault e=>DstOp.InputWithDefault e
258          | rator => raise Fail ("bogus operator " ^ SrcOp.toString rator)          | rator => raise Fail ("bogus operator " ^ SrcOp.toString rator)
259    (* end case *))    (* end case *))
260  end;  end;

Legend:
Removed from v.2844  
changed lines
  Added in v.2845

root@smlnj-gforge.cs.uchicago.edu
ViewVC Help
Powered by ViewVC 1.0.0